Abstract(s)
Since DC Motors are common components in engineering projects that involve process control, it is necessary for any student in this area to understand their concepts, construction and applications. This paper focuses on a series of Laboratory Experiments that were carried out in an Entry Level Unit of the Integrated Master Degree in Electrical and Computers Engineering of the Faculty of Engineering of the University of Porto, named Project FEUP. In this class, mandatory for all students, they learn to how use these motors, from basic concepts to the estimation modeling. The paper presents the developed kits that students use, the simplified model and examples of the experiments performed in some classes.
